Are people in Conroe older or younger than people in New Albany?
- The Median Age in Conroe is 5.9 years younger than in New Albany.

Are housing costs cheaper in Conroe or New Albany?
- Conroe housing costs are 58.4% more expensive than New Albany hous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Conroe or New Albany?
- The average commute for residents of Conroe is 8.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of New Albany.

Things to do in New Albany?
New Albany, Indiana sits within Floyd county featuring numerous attractions such as Rose Island Amusement Park or Schimpff's Confectionery Museum combined with stores like Market Square Mall and multiple dining spots including Mother Bear's Pizza.

Things to do in Conroe?
Conroe, Texas is located north of Houston near Lake Conroe offering access to beautiful beaches and wildlife preserves. The city also hosts various events throughout the year such as concerts at the Owen Theatre or fun sporting events at The Pavilion.
